Michael Dekker

Tulsa World Business Reporter

Ross Perot Jr. estimates that north Texas and Oklahoma will have a seamless development corridor in the next 25 to 35 years.

“You’re seeing north Texas grow north into Oklahoma, and you’re seeing Oklahoma grow south into Texas,” he said. “There’s great qualities with both areas.”

Perot, one of the largest real estate developers in Texas and son of former presidential candidate Ross Perot Sr., made the comments in a wide-ranging interview with the Tulsa World.

Perot Sr., who ran as an independent U.S. presidential candidate in 1992 and 1996, died in 2019.
